About the Game

In Overclock, your cards do not trigger instantly. Every action enters a combat queue, and the order of that queue changes everything.

A well planned turn can set up devastating attacks, layered defenses, and clever counterplays. A bad sequence can leave you exposed. Victory depends not just on what you play, but when it resolves.

The queue is the heart of combat. Attacks, blocks, buffs, debuffs, and special effects all wait their turn, creating a tactical system built around planning and timing.

Manipulate the flow of battle by delaying threats, accelerating key cards, triggering chain reactions, or setting up powerful combos that unfold across multiple actions.

Every run gives you new ways to build your deck. Collect cards, discover relics, and upgrade your loadout to create powerful synergies around timing, sequencing, and momentum.

Some builds focus on raw damage. Others rely on control, defense, looping effects, or long combo chains. Finding the right interactions, and building around them, is the key to survival.

Battle a wide range of mechanical enemies, each with their own patterns, threats, and tactical pressure. Some strike fast. Some overwhelm the queue. Some punish careless sequencing.

To win, you will need to read enemy intent, adapt your plan, and engineer turns that can outplay increasingly dangerous opponents.

Set in a worn down mechanical world of rust, dust, and unstable technology, Overclock blends clean tactical combat with a gritty industrial atmosphere.

Broken machines, overcharged systems, and harsh battlegrounds define the journey. Every run pushes deeper into a world where precision matters and failure is always one mistake away.

  • Unique queue based combat where cards resolve in order

  • Tactical deckbuilding built around timing and sequencing

  • Powerful card, relic, and upgrade synergies

  • Mechanical enemies with distinct behaviors and combat patterns

  • Roguelike structure with high replayability

  • A rusty mech themed world with stylish tactical battles
